The queen is the only fertile female in a colony of honey bees and can lay over 1000 eggs per day.

Can bees survive without a queen?

If a queen dies, then the worker bees will feed royal jelly to some of the larvae and they will turn into queen bees. The first one out will kill all the others, so there will only be one Queen Bee in the hive. This is still a dead end until the queen finds a drone, mates and gets down into the business of egg laying.

A colony of bees consists of three castes of bee: A large number of female workers and a number of male drones ranging from thousands in a strong hive in the spring, although it could be a lot less in the very cold season. The queen is the only sexually mature female in the hive and all of the female worker bees and male drones are her offspring/babies. The Queen can actually live for anything up to 3 years and in that time can produce millions of eggs; a Queen could produce 2,000 eggs in just one day. The Queen is also fed larger amounts of Royal Jelly then other normal worker bees, she needs the energy.

What happens when the queen bee doesn't produce more babies?

a queen bee never stops producing, To ensure the colony's survival, the worker bees will work to have a replacement ready for the queen if she is old or is not producing an adequate amount of eggs. A virgin queen bee will fight other virgin queen bee till she becomes the surviving one. Then she will mate and become the new queen bee.

When do honeybees have babies?

Bees do not produce babies, they are insects and lay eggs. They do this during most of the year but slow down in temperate latitudes over the winter period.


Why do bees have queens?

It is part of their social structure. She is the only one to lay eggs so they would die without a Queen.


Can you get male Queen Bees?

No, all queen bees are female, as are all worker bees. The male bees are called drones.
